Why Blockchain Is Essential for Secure and Transparent Voting Systems

Why Blockchain Is Essential for Secure and Transparent Voting Systems

Imagine a world where every vote is undeniably secure, transparent, and verifiable. A world where election fraud is a distant memory and trust in democratic processes is absolute. Sounds like a utopia, right? Well, blockchain technology might just be the key to unlocking that reality.

We've all heard the stories, seen the headlines, and perhaps even felt the unease surrounding election integrity. Concerns about voter fraud, manipulation of results, and lack of transparency can erode public confidence and undermine the very foundations of democracy. Current voting systems, often reliant on centralized databases and manual processes, are susceptible to vulnerabilities and leave room for doubt.

Blockchain offers a revolutionary approach to voting, addressing these issues head-on by providing a secure, transparent, and immutable ledger for recording votes. By leveraging the core principles of decentralization, cryptography, and consensus mechanisms, blockchain ensures that every vote is recorded accurately, cannot be tampered with, and can be independently verified. This enhances security, builds trust, and promotes greater participation in the democratic process.

In essence, blockchain's decentralized nature, cryptographic security, and transparent audit trails offer a potent solution to enhance voting systems. It fosters trust by ensuring vote integrity, preventing fraud, and increasing accessibility. Let's dive deeper into why this technology is poised to reshape elections as we know them. Keywords: blockchain, voting systems, security, transparency, immutability, decentralization, elections, democracy.

The Promise of Immutability

I remember volunteering at a local election a few years ago. The sheer volume of paper ballots and the manual counting process seemed archaic and, frankly, a bit unsettling. There were so many opportunities for human error, even unintentional ones, to creep in. That experience really opened my eyes to the vulnerabilities inherent in traditional voting methods. It made me start thinking about what a system that guarantees the results are correct would look like. This is where the core appeal of blockchain lies.

At its heart, a blockchain is a distributed, immutable ledger. "Immutable" means that once data is recorded on the blockchain, it cannot be altered or deleted. Each block of data is cryptographically linked to the previous block, forming a chain that is incredibly resistant to tampering. In the context of voting, this means that every vote cast is permanently recorded and linked to all the other votes, creating an unalterable record of the election. If someone tried to change a vote, it would require changing all the subsequent blocks in the chain, which would be computationally infeasible, especially on a large, decentralized network. This level of security is unparalleled and significantly reduces the risk of fraudulent activities that could compromise the election results. It provides an audit trail that is open and verifiable by anyone with the appropriate access, promoting trust and accountability. Blockchain's immutability is not just a technical feature; it's a promise of integrity and a safeguard against manipulation.

Enhanced Transparency and Auditability

One of the biggest criticisms of current voting systems is the lack of transparency. The inner workings of vote counting are often shrouded in secrecy, leading to suspicion and distrust. Blockchain can shine a light on this process. Blockchain technology brings enhanced transparency and auditability to voting systems by making the voting process more accessible and verifiable. This level of openness can help to restore public confidence and ensure that elections are conducted fairly and accurately.

Every transaction, or in this case, every vote, is recorded on the blockchain and can be viewed by anyone with access to the network. While the identity of the voter can be kept anonymous through cryptographic techniques, the vote itself is transparent. This means that anyone can independently verify that their vote was recorded correctly and that the total vote count is accurate.

Furthermore, the immutable nature of the blockchain makes it easy to audit the election results. Auditors can trace the history of each vote and verify that it has not been tampered with. This level of auditability is simply not possible with traditional voting systems. By providing a transparent and verifiable record of the election, blockchain can help to build trust in the democratic process and ensure that elections are conducted fairly and accurately.

Debunking the Myth of Blockchain Voting

There's a common misconception that blockchain voting is a new and untested technology. However, the concept has been around for several years, and various pilot projects and trials have been conducted around the world. Even before Bitcoin, the underlying principles of distributed ledgers and cryptography were being explored.

The reality is that many of the perceived "myths" surrounding blockchain voting are based on a lack of understanding of the technology or concerns about its implementation. For example, some people worry about the scalability of blockchain voting, especially for large-scale elections. However, blockchain technology has advanced significantly in recent years, and there are now several blockchain platforms that can handle a large volume of transactions efficiently.

Another common concern is about voter accessibility. Critics argue that blockchain voting could exclude voters who do not have access to the internet or who are not tech-savvy. However, this is not necessarily the case. Blockchain voting systems can be designed to be accessible to a wide range of voters, regardless of their technical skills or access to technology. For example, voters could use a secure voting kiosk at a polling place to cast their ballot on the blockchain. It's important to distinguish between the potential of blockchain technology and the specific implementations being proposed. With careful design and implementation, blockchain voting can be a secure, transparent, and accessible way to conduct elections.

Unlocking the Secrets of Secure Voting

The "hidden secret" of blockchain in voting isn't some magical solution; it's the power of combining well-established cryptographic principles with a distributed and transparent system. The real secret lies in the potential to create a voting system that is simultaneously secure, accessible, and auditable.

This approach ensures that each voter's identity is verified before they can cast their ballot, preventing fraudulent voting. Blockchain-based voting systems can also be designed to be accessible to voters with disabilities. For example, voters who are blind or visually impaired could use a screen reader to cast their ballot on the blockchain. The key is to design the system with accessibility in mind from the outset. This combination of strong security, enhanced accessibility, and unprecedented auditability is what makes blockchain a game-changer for elections. It's not just about technology; it's about empowering voters and restoring trust in the democratic process.

Recommendations for Implementing Blockchain Voting

Implementing blockchain voting is not a simple task, and it requires careful planning and execution. It is crucial to involve experts in cybersecurity, cryptography, and election administration to ensure that the system is secure and reliable. Start with pilot projects to test the technology and identify potential issues before deploying it in large-scale elections. Educate voters about the benefits of blockchain voting and how it works. Address their concerns and provide clear instructions on how to use the system.

Prioritize accessibility to ensure that all voters, regardless of their technical skills or access to technology, can participate in the election. Implement strong security measures to protect the system from cyberattacks and ensure the integrity of the vote. Establish clear audit procedures to allow for independent verification of the election results. By following these recommendations, governments can successfully implement blockchain voting and reap its benefits for years to come. Blockchain voting should be carefully considered as a way to enhance the security, transparency, and accessibility of elections.

The Role of Smart Contracts

Smart contracts are self-executing contracts written in code and stored on the blockchain. They automatically enforce the terms of an agreement when specific conditions are met. In the context of voting, smart contracts can be used to automate various aspects of the election process, such as vote counting, result tabulation, and certification.

They can also be used to implement more complex voting rules, such as ranked-choice voting or proportional representation. Furthermore, smart contracts can be used to create a more transparent and auditable election process. The code of the smart contract is publicly available and can be verified by anyone. This ensures that the voting rules are applied fairly and consistently. Smart contracts can automate many of the manual processes involved in traditional voting, reducing the risk of human error or manipulation. They can also streamline the election process, making it faster and more efficient. However, it is important to note that smart contracts are not immune to vulnerabilities. It is crucial to carefully audit and test smart contracts before deploying them in a voting system to ensure that they are secure and function as intended. When done right, the integration of smart contracts could truly revolutionize elections.

Essential Tips for Blockchain Voting

One crucial tip is to prioritize user experience. A blockchain voting system should be intuitive and easy to use, even for voters who are not familiar with blockchain technology. This can be achieved by designing a user-friendly interface and providing clear instructions on how to cast a ballot. Prioritize security by implementing strong authentication measures to prevent fraudulent voting. Use encryption to protect the privacy of voters and ensure the integrity of the vote. Implement a robust audit process to allow for independent verification of the election results. This can help to build trust in the system and ensure that elections are conducted fairly and accurately.

Educate voters about the benefits of blockchain voting and how it works. Address their concerns and provide clear instructions on how to use the system. Transparency is key to building trust in blockchain voting systems. Make the code of the smart contracts publicly available and allow for independent verification of the election results. Be prepared to address concerns about scalability and accessibility. Ensure that the system can handle a large volume of votes and that it is accessible to voters with disabilities. Follow these tips, governments can successfully implement blockchain voting and reap its benefits for years to come. This technology offers a transformative shift, but it demands careful planning.

Addressing Scalability Concerns

Scalability is a significant challenge for blockchain technology in general, and it is especially relevant to blockchain voting. Traditional blockchain networks, such as Bitcoin and Ethereum, can only process a limited number of transactions per second, which may not be sufficient for large-scale elections. However, there are several approaches to addressing scalability concerns in blockchain voting. One approach is to use a more scalable blockchain platform. There are now several blockchain platforms that can handle a large volume of transactions efficiently. Another approach is to use layer-two scaling solutions. Layer-two scaling solutions are protocols that operate on top of a blockchain to increase its throughput. For example, state channels and sidechains can be used to process transactions off-chain, reducing the load on the main blockchain.

A third approach is to use a hybrid approach that combines blockchain technology with traditional voting systems. For example, voters could cast their ballots using a traditional voting machine, and the results could be recorded on a blockchain. By using a combination of these approaches, it is possible to create a blockchain voting system that can handle a large volume of votes without compromising security or transparency. It’s about using the right tools for the job and adapting the technology to meet the specific needs of an election.

Fun Facts About Blockchain and Voting

Did you know that the first known use of blockchain technology for voting was in 2014, in Estonia? While it wasn't a full-scale election, it paved the way for exploring blockchain's potential in democratic processes. Another interesting fact is that blockchain voting can potentially reduce the cost of elections. By automating many of the manual processes involved in traditional voting, blockchain can save time and resources. This could be especially beneficial for smaller municipalities or countries with limited budgets. It is important to note that blockchain voting is still in its early stages of development.

However, the technology has the potential to revolutionize the way we conduct elections. As blockchain technology continues to evolve, we can expect to see even more innovative applications of it in the voting process. It's an exciting area with lots of room for growth and experimentation. The potential impact of blockchain on democracy is huge, and the possibilities are still unfolding.

How to Get Involved in Blockchain Voting

If you're passionate about improving election integrity, there are several ways you can get involved in the blockchain voting movement. You can start by educating yourself about the technology and its potential benefits. There are many online resources available, including articles, videos, and online courses. Follow organizations and projects working on blockchain voting solutions. Many organizations are actively developing and testing blockchain voting systems. By following their work, you can stay up-to-date on the latest developments and learn about opportunities to contribute.

Support open-source blockchain voting projects. Many blockchain voting projects are open source, meaning that their code is publicly available and can be modified by anyone. By contributing to these projects, you can help to improve the technology and make it more accessible to everyone. Advocate for the use of blockchain voting in your local community. Talk to your elected officials about the benefits of blockchain voting and encourage them to consider implementing it in your area. By getting involved in the blockchain voting movement, you can help to improve the security, transparency, and accessibility of elections.

What If Blockchain Voting Becomes Widespread?

Imagine a future where blockchain voting is the norm. Elections would be more secure, transparent, and accessible than ever before. Voter turnout could increase as people gain more confidence in the integrity of the electoral process. Fraudulent activities would be significantly reduced, and trust in government would be restored. However, widespread adoption of blockchain voting would also bring new challenges. We would need to ensure that the technology is accessible to everyone, regardless of their technical skills or access to technology. We would also need to address concerns about privacy and security. It's a world of possibilities, but one that requires careful consideration and planning to ensure a positive outcome. We need to be proactive in addressing these challenges and ensuring that blockchain voting benefits all members of society. The potential benefits of widespread blockchain voting are immense, but so are the potential risks.

Listicle: Top 5 Benefits of Blockchain Voting

Here's a quick rundown of the key advantages:

    1. Enhanced Security: Immutability and cryptography prevent tampering and fraud.

    2. Increased Transparency: Open and auditable records build trust and confidence.

    3. Improved Accessibility: Potential for remote voting and greater participation.

    4. Reduced Costs: Automation and efficiency can save time and resources.

    5. Streamlined Process: Faster vote counting and result tabulation.

      However, the list also comes with a few challenges. These include addressing scalability concerns, user experience and ensuring accessibility for all voters.

      The future of elections may well be intertwined with blockchain technology, but it's a path that demands careful planning and consideration.

      Question and Answer Section about Blockchain Is Essential for Secure and Transparent Voting Systems

      Q1: Is blockchain voting completely immune to hacking?

      A1: While blockchain significantly reduces the risk of hacking due to its decentralized and immutable nature, no system is 100% foolproof. The security of a blockchain voting system depends on the strength of the cryptography used, the security of the network infrastructure, and the vigilance of the system administrators.

      Q2: How can blockchain voting ensure voter privacy?

      A2: Blockchain voting systems can use cryptographic techniques such as zero-knowledge proofs and homomorphic encryption to protect voter privacy. These techniques allow voters to verify their votes without revealing their identity or their vote choices.

      Q3: What are the main obstacles to widespread adoption of blockchain voting?

      A3: The main obstacles include scalability concerns, user experience challenges, regulatory hurdles, and public perception. Addressing these challenges will require careful planning, collaboration, and education.

      Q4: How can we ensure that blockchain voting is accessible to all voters, including those who are not tech-savvy?

      A4: Accessibility can be ensured by designing user-friendly interfaces, providing clear instructions, offering assistance at polling places, and exploring alternative voting methods such as using secure voting kiosks.

      Conclusion of Why Blockchain Is Essential for Secure and Transparent Voting Systems

      Blockchain technology presents a compelling solution for enhancing the security, transparency, and accessibility of voting systems. By leveraging its core principles of decentralization, cryptography, and consensus mechanisms, blockchain can help to restore trust in elections and promote greater participation in the democratic process. While challenges remain in terms of scalability, user experience, and regulatory frameworks, the potential benefits of blockchain voting are undeniable. As the technology continues to evolve and mature, we can expect to see more widespread adoption of blockchain voting in the years to come, paving the way for a more secure and transparent future for democracy.

Share
Like this article? Invite your friends to read :D